как создать свой пейнт

Как создать свой графический редактор

Графический редактор ─ это программное обеспечение, которое позволяет создавать и редактировать изображения и иллюстрации․ Сегодня мы рассмотрим процесс создания своего собственного графического редактора, чтобы вы могли полностью контролировать инструменты рисования, настройки и эффекты․

Шаг 1⁚ Определение функциональности

Первый шаг при создании своего графического редактора — определить, какие функции и инструменты вы хотите включить․ Некоторые основные инструменты рисования включают кисти, слои, настройки кистей, цветовую палитру, текстуры, эффекты, градиенты, маски и многое другое․ Разработайте список необходимых функций и определите, какие из них вы будете реализовывать․

Шаг 2⁚ Выбор языка программирования и инструментария

Выберите язык программирования и инструментарий, который лучше всего подходит для разработки вашего графического редактора․ Некоторые популярные языки программирования, которые используются при разработке графических редакторов, включают Java, C , Python и JavaScript․ Также выберите инструментарий, такой как библиотеки или фреймворки, который поможет вам в разработке и реализации функциональности вашего редактора․

Шаг 3⁚ Создание пользовательского интерфейса

Создайте пользовательский интерфейс для вашего графического редактора․ Обеспечьте удобный доступ ко всем инструментам и функциям, используя меню, панели инструментов и панель настроек․ Добавьте возможность выбора кистей, цветов и других настроек, которые помогут пользователю создавать уникальные иллюстрации․

Шаг 4⁚ Реализация функциональности

Произведите реализацию выбранных функций и инструментов․ Например, реализуйте инструменты рисования, такие как кисти разных форм и размеров․ Создайте возможность добавления и управления слоями, что позволит пользователю работать с различными элементами и вносить изменения без повреждения оригинального изображения․ Не забудьте добавить настройки кистей, где пользователь сможет настроить размер, форму, текстуру и прозрачность кисти․

Шаг 5⁚ Добавление эффектов и фильтров

Реализуйте различные эффекты и фильтры, которые пользователь сможет применять к своим иллюстрациям․ Некоторые популярные эффекты включают размытие, растяжение, насыщенность и многое другое․ Добавление эффектов позволит пользователю создавать уникальные и интересные изображения․

В завершение, создание собственного графического редактора представляет собой увлекательный и творческий процесс․ Вы сможете контролировать все инструменты, функции и эффекты, что откроет перед вами множество возможностей в области графического искусства․

Оцените статью
База полезных знаний
Добавить комментарий